Via Foxbaltimore.com  A 7-month-old baby was brought to University of Maryland Hospital on December 31 with fractured skull and broken ribs.  Kendall Browne was kept on life support for a few days but was pronounced brain-dead later. His death has been ruled a homicide. Francois Browne, the infants father, is being held in custody in connection with […]

There was not a dry eye in the house at the Baltimore Ravens‘ home at the M & T Bank Stadium as Charm City bid farewell to 17-year Ravens veteran Ray Lewis. The Ravens beat the Indianapolis Colts 24-9 in Sunday’s AFC wild card game. Watch Ray Lewis’ tunnel dance here. Watch Lewis’ pre-game huddle […]

Via Foxbaltimore.com It is suspected that the teenage driver was pulling out from the school parking lot and was struck by a Mack truck. The 18-year-old driver was flown to shock trauma and remains in critical condition. The other four teens suffered non-life threatening injuries. The accident happened in Howard County yesterday. In November, Maryland voted for same-sex marriage, also supported by The Mayor and approved by The General Assembly. The new law went into effect New Years Day (Tuesday, January 1, 2013).  Maryland’s  first 2013 same-sex weddings took place at City Hall with an awaiting crowd of cheers.
